/* CSS Document */
body {
	margin:0;
	font-family:"Lucida Grande", "Lucida Sans Unicode", Arial, Verdana, sans-serif;
	font-size:12px;
	color:#666666;
}
td {
	font-family:Arial;
	font-size:12px;
}
.homelogo {
	background-image:url(../images/home/logo_home.gif);
	background-repeat:no-repeat;
	width:350px;
	height:60;
}
.homeleftcorner {
	background-image:url(../images/home/home_left_cor.gif);
	background-repeat:no-repeat;
	width:20px;
	height:31px;
}
.homeroghtcorner {
	background-image:url(../images/home/homr_right_corner.gif);
	background-repeat:no-repeat;
	width:20px;
	height:31px;
}
.homemenubg {
	background-image:url(../images/home/menubg.gif);
	background-repeat:repeat-x;
	height:20px;
}
.expertise_heading {
	font-size:14px;
	color:#515151;
	text-decoration:none;
	font-weight:bold;
}
.menuleft {
	background-image:url(../images/home/top_left.gif);
	background-repeat:no-repeat;
	width:14px;
	height:36px;
}
.menuright {
	background-image:url(../images/home/top_right.gif);
	background-repeat:no-repeat;
	width:14px;
	height:36px;
}
.menubg {
	background-image:url(../images/home/topbg.gif);
	background-repeat:repeat-x;
	height:37px;
}
.leftbg {
	background-image:url(../images/home/left_bg.gif);
	background-repeat:repeat-y;
	width:14px;
	background-color:#ebebeb;
}
.rightbg {
	background-image:url(../images/home/right_bg.gif);
	background-repeat:repeat-y;
	width:14px;
	background-color:#ebebeb;
}
.leftbottomcor {
	background-image:url(../images/home/left_bottom_img.gif);
	background-repeat:no-repeat;
	height:16px;
	width:13px;
}
.rightbottomcor {
	background-image:url(../images/home/right_img.gif);
	background-repeat:no-repeat;
	height:16px;
	width:13px;
}

.product_rightbottomcor {
	background-image:url(../images/home/product_right_bottom_cor.gif);
	background-repeat:no-repeat;
	height:15px;
	width:14px;
}

.product_leftbottomcor {
	background-image:url(../images/home/product_left_bottom_cor.gif);
	background-repeat:no-repeat;
	height:15px;
	width:14px;
}

.product_bottom_bg {
	background-image:url(../images/home/product_bottom_bg.gif);
	background-repeat:repeat-x;
	height:15px;
}
.mainbg {
	background-image:url(../images/home/mainbg.gif);
	background-repeat:repeat-x;
	background-color:#f9f9f9;
}
.bootombg {
	background-image:url(../images/home/bottombg.gif);
	background-repeat:repeat-x;
	height:16px;
}
.boldtxt {
	font-size:14px;
	color:#000;
	text-decoration:underline;
	font-weight:bold;
}
.productmainbg {
	background-image:url(../images/home/product_mainbg.gif);
	background-repeat:repeat-x;
	height:185px;
	}
a.link:link, a.link:visited, a.link:active {
	font-size: 11px;
	font-weight:normal;
	letter-spacing:0px;
	text-decoration:none;
}
a.link:hover {
	font-size: 11px;
	letter-spacing:0px;
	font-weight:normal;
	text-decoration:none;
}
.orgtxt {
	font-size:12px;
	color:#ff6000;
	font-weight:bold;
}
a.tabs1:link, a.tabs1:visited, a.tabs1:active {
	font-size: 12px;
	color: #fff;
	font-weight:bold;
	letter-spacing:0px;
	text-decoration:none;
}
a.tabs1:hover {
	font-size: 12px;
	letter-spacing:0px;
	color: #fff;
	font-weight:bold;
	text-decoration:underline;
}

.expertise_heading{
	font-size:14px;
	color:#ff8330;
	text-decoration:underline;
	font-weight:bold;
	}
.expertise_heading1{
	font-size:14px;
	color:#ff8330;
	text-decoration:underline;
	font-weight:bold;
	}
.expertise_heading1:hover{
	font-size:14px;
	color:#ff8330;
	text-decoration:underline;
	font-weight:bold;
	}
	
.expertise_text{
	font-size:11px;
	color:#171817;
	padding:0 8px 0 2px;
	}
.expertise_text1{
	font-size:11px;
	color:#282828;
	padding:0 8px 0 2px;
	text-decoration:none;
	}
.expertise_text1:hover{
	font-size:11px;
	color:#000000;
	padding:0 8px 0 2px;
	text-decoration:none;
	}
.expertise_more{
	font-size:11px;
	color:#ff8330;
	text-align:right;
	padding:0 5px 0 0;
	text-decoration:none;
	}
	
.expertise_more:hover{
	font-size:11px;
	color:#ff8330;
	text-align:right;
	padding:0 5px 0 0;
	text-decoration:underline;
	}
	
.exper_text_link{
	font-size:12px;
	color:#171817;
	font-weight:bold;
	text-decoration:underline;
	}
	
.exper_text_link:hover{
	font-size:12px;
	color:#171817;
	font-weight:bold;
	text-decoration:underline;
	}
	
.title{
	font-size:16px;
	color:#595959;
	text-align:center;
	padding:20px 0 0 10px;
	font-weight:bold;
	}
	
.cust_rightbottomcor {
	background-image:url(../images/home/cust_right_cor.gif);
	background-repeat:no-repeat;
	height:15px;
	width:14px;
}
.cust_leftbottomcor {
	background-image:url(../images/home/cust_left_cor.gif);
	background-repeat:no-repeat;
	height:15px;
	width:14px;
}

.cust_bottom_bg {
	background-image:url(../images/home/cust_bottom_bg.gif);
	background-repeat:repeat-x;
	height:15px;
}
.cust_bg {
	background-image:url(../images/home/cust_bg.gif);
	background-repeat:repeat-x;
	height:63px;
}

.topmenubg{
	font-size:13px;
	color:#282828;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	background-image:url(../images/home/menubg.gif);
	background-repeat:repeat-x;
	cursor:pointer;
	}
	
.topmenubg:hover{
	font-size:13px;
	color:#ffffff;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	background-image:url(../images/home/menu_over_bg.jpg);
	background-repeat:repeat-x;
	cursor:pointer;
	}
.topmenu{
	font-size:13px;
	color:#545454;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	cursor:pointer;
	text-align:center;
	}
	
.topmenu:hover{
	font-size:13px;
	color:#000000;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	cursor:pointer;
	text-align:center;
	/*background-image:url(../images/top_menu_over.jpg);
	height:27px;
	background-repeat:repeat-x;*/
	}
	
.topmenu:active{
	font-size:13px;
	color:#ffffff;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	text-align:center;
	}
	
.topmenu1{
	font-size:13px;
	color:#000000;
	text-align:left;
	vertical-align:middle;
	text-decoration:none;
	}
	
.sep{
	background-color:#595959;
	width:1px;
	}
	
.productCatagory{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#121212;
	text-decoration:underline;
	text-align:left;
	vertical-align:middle;
	height:25px;
	}
.productCatagory:hover{
	font-family:Verdana, Arial, Helvetica, sans-serif;
	font-size:11px;
	font-weight:bold;
	color:#121212;
	text-decoration:none;
	text-align:left;
	vertical-align:middle;
	height:25px;
	}	
.height10{
	height:10px;
	}
	
.title_link{
	font-size:16px;
	color:#595959;
	text-align:center;
	padding:20px 0 0 10px;
	font-weight:bold;
	text-decoration:none;
}

.title_link:hover{
	font-size:16px;
	color:#000000;
	text-align:center;
	padding:20px 0 0 10px;
	font-weight:bold;
	text-decoration:none;
}

.cat_link{
	font-size:11px;
	color:#666666;
	font-weight:bold;
	text-decoration:none;
	}
.cat_link:hover{
	font-size:11px;
	color:#66666;
	font-weight:bold;
	text-decoration:none;
	}
	
.toptitle{
	font-size:13px;
	color:#545454;
	text-align:center;
	vertical-align:middle;
	text-decoration:underline;
	cursor:pointer;
	text-align:center;
	}
	
.toptitle:hover{
	font-size:13px;
	color:#000000;
	text-align:center;
	vertical-align:middle;
	text-decoration:none;
	cursor:pointer;
	text-align:center;
	

	